Pull request overview

Adds Dependabot “cooldown” configuration to reduce update PR churn, aligning with the security/code-scanning recommendations linked in the PR description.

Changes:

  • Introduces cooldown: default-days: 7 for the root gomod, docker, and github-actions update configurations.
  • Introduces the same cooldown for the /integration-test Docker updates.
